6 female ruby throats were battling for the nectar feeders and flowers all at the same time. Quite an aerial show this evening. 1 hummer perched all evening on a hook stuck in a salvia flower pot in between feeding and fighting off intruders. One hummer came within a foot of me wondering what I was doing with her flowers. Really fun to watch the little zippers' acrobatics.
